The official Stacks team has announced an important decision — sBTC will be deployed across multiple chains via the Wormhole cross-chain protocol, marking a key step in the expansion of the Stacks Bitcoin ecosystem.
According to the announcement, this move will enable sBTC to circulate within mainstream public chain ecosystems such as Solana, Ethereum, and Sui, further breaking down barriers between chains. The implementation of this multi-chain strategy means that sBTC will no longer be limited to use within the Stacks ecosystem but will gain broader application scenarios and liquidity support.
Through the Wormhole cross-chain bridging solution, sBTC can achieve seamless interoperability across different blockchains, allowing users to utilize this form of Bitcoin asset across multiple networks. For Stacks, this not only strengthens its position within the Bitcoin ecosystem but also provides more opportunities for developers and users to participate.
